2015-04-27 4 views
1

Возможно ли изменить значение -mem-per-cpu во время выполнения задания?Изменение объема памяти во время выполнения задания

В моем сценарии у меня очень многопользовательская задача (~ 50 ГБ), но с очень ограниченным временем выполнения (~ 30 мин). После этого необходимо выполнить несколько небольших задач, требующих много времени, с длительным временем работы (~ 12 часов). У меня более 300 подобных заданий для отправки с использованием --array = 1-300. Итак, можно ли сократить требуемую память после первой задачи, требующей много времени, чтобы разрешить отправку других заданий?

Благодаря

ответ

1

Это не представляется возможным изменить требования к памяти работающей работы. Вы должны разделить свои сценарии на 2 и запустить задачу, занимающую память, на работу и меньшие задачи в другом задании. Вы можете установить зависимости между заданиями, чтобы обеспечить выполнение небольших заданий после завершения большого задания.

Смежные вопросы